
Security News
Package Maintainers Call for Improvements to GitHub’s New npm Security Plan
Maintainers back GitHub’s npm security overhaul but raise concerns about CI/CD workflows, enterprise support, and token management.
@alexa-skill-components/ask-component
Advanced tools
The Alexa Skills Component Command Line Interface (ask-component) is used to install and configure reusable components in alexa skills.
1. Install CLI
$ npm install -g @alexa-skill-components/ask-component
2. Install a component
For the installation of components the skill should be a node package and must contain package.json file for adding dependency of the components in the skill.
The package.json file can be created using npm init
command before installing a component.
To install a component in a skill run the following command from the root directory of the skill:
$ ask-component install --name <component-name>
This will install the component into the skill and add it as an npm dependency. It will alo output the path of generated configuration file oof the component that can be edited to configure the required component with custom inputs.
3. Configure the installed components
After editing the default config files run this command to compile the configuration
$ ask-component compile
For the components to work in the skill some change should be made to the interactin model files which are mentioned here.
4. Compile the skill
After the compiling the components compile the skill using the following command from @alexa/acdl package:
$ acc compile
5. Deploy the skill After successful compilation of the skill deploy the skill:
$ ask deploy
FAQs
Command Line Interfaces for alexa skill components
We found that @alexa-skill-components/ask-component demonstrated a not healthy version release cadence and project activity because the last version was released a year ago. It has 8 open source maintainers collaborating on the project.
Did you know?
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.
Security News
Maintainers back GitHub’s npm security overhaul but raise concerns about CI/CD workflows, enterprise support, and token management.
Product
Socket Firewall is a free tool that blocks malicious packages at install time, giving developers proactive protection against rising supply chain attacks.
Research
Socket uncovers malicious Rust crates impersonating fast_log to steal Solana and Ethereum wallet keys from source code.